જો ${(1 + ax)^n} = 1 + 8x + 24{x^2} + ....,$ તો $a$ અને $n$ મેળવો.
- ✓$2, 4$
- B$2, 3$
- C$3, 6$
- D$1, 2$
==> $1 + \frac{n}{1}ax + \frac{{n(n - 1)}}{{1.2}}{a^2}{x^2} + .... = 1 + 8x + 24{x^2} + ....$
$ \Rightarrow \,\,\,\,na = 8,\frac{{n(n - 1)}}{{1.2}}{a^2} = 24 \Rightarrow na(n - 1)a = 48$
==> $8(8 - a) = 48$==> $8 - a = 6\,\, \Rightarrow a = 2\,\, \Rightarrow n = 4$.
